They are correct for '48 and '49 but not later. That said, I agree with Zen. They look great, especially if you paint the logo. You could use non-logo Porsche style hubcaps on Splits and early Ovals. They are historically correct (and cool) as they were actually used in Finland as original equipment due to a legal dispute between the Finnish VW importer and a Soviet owned company claiming intellectual property rights on the KdF/VW logo. Eventually the Soviets lost the legal battle and from 1954 on Finnish Beetles were equipped with regular VW logoed hubcaps. |
